Law to Combat Wildfire Goes Into Effect

New legislation to prevent and mitigate wildfire destruction in Colorado goes into effect on August 6, 2025. HB25-1009, sponsored by Representatives Tisha Mauro and Junie Joseph and Senators Lisa Cutter and Nick Hinrichsen, will encourage local governments to reduce dead vegetation that can fuel destructive wildfires.
